Maple Sugared Popcorn

Prep: 10 min Cook: 10 min Serves: 4 Cuisine: American

Sweet and crunchy maple sugared popcorn offers a delightful combination of caramel-like sweetness with a hint of maple flavor. Perfect for snacking during movies or parties, its irresistible aroma and texture make it a crowd-pleaser for both kids and adults alike.

Ingredients

  • 1/3 cup unpopped corn
  • 1/3 cup brown sugar
  • 3 tablespoons oil
  • 1/4 cup water

Instructions

  1. Combine unpopped popcorn and water in a bowl and set aside.
  2. Heat oil in a 1 1/2-quart pan over medium heat.
  3. Add brown sugar to the heated oil and stir until dissolved.
  4. Add the popcorn and water mixture to the pan.
  5. Cover the pan with a lid.
  6. Pop the corn quickly, shaking the pan constantly to prevent burning.
  7. Once popping slows down, remove from heat.
  8. Enjoy your maple sugared popcorn.
